Fexofenadine 180 mg Tablets

HISTAWICK 180

Histawick_180

COMPOSITION

Each film-coated tablet contains:
- Fexofenadine Hydrochloride I.P equivalent to Fexofenadine 180 mg.
Excipients: q.s.

CLINICAL PHARMACOLOGY

Fexofenadine is an antihistamine with selective peripheral H1-receptor antagonist activity. It is a non-sedating antihistamine with minimal penetration across the blood-brain barrier. It does not exhibit significant anticholinergic or alpha-adrenergic blocking activity.

INDICATIONS AND USAGE

- Relief of symptoms associated with seasonal allergic rhinitis in adults and children 12 years and older.
- Chronic idiopathic urticaria to reduce pruritus and the number of wheals.
- Effective against symptoms such as sneezing, runny or itchy nose, itchy throat, and itchy, watery eyes.

CONTRAINDICATIONS

- Hypersensitivity to Fexofenadine or any of the tablet's ingredients.
- Severe renal impairment without proper dose adjustment.
- Concomitant use with fruit juices may reduce bioavailability.

PRECAUTIONS

- Use caution in patients with renal impairment; dose adjustment may be necessary.
- Not recommended in children below 12 years of age for the 180 mg strength.
- Avoid driving or operating machinery until individual response is known.

DRUG INTERACTIONS

- Antacids containing aluminum and magnesium may reduce absorption of Fexofenadine.
- Fruit juices (apple, orange, grapefruit) may decrease drug bioavailability.
- Erythromycin and ketoconazole increase plasma levels of Fexofenadine without clinical consequences.

PREGNANCY & LACTATION

- Pregnancy: Category C. Should be used during pregnancy only if clearly needed.
- Lactation: It is not known whether Fexofenadine is excreted in human milk. Caution advised.
- Limited human data, but animal studies have shown no teratogenic effects.

DOSAGE AND ADMINISTRATION

- Adults and children >=12 years: 180 mg once daily with water.
- Do not take with fruit juices or antacids.
- Administer on an empty stomach for better absorption.

ADVERSE REACTIONS

- Common: Headache, dizziness, nausea, drowsiness.
- Rare: Hypersensitivity reactions including rash, pruritus, and urticaria.
- Very rare: Tachycardia, palpitations, and insomnia.
